Der Python-Programmierer

Haufe Akademie GmbH & Co. KG, Online-Kurs / Fernlehrgang
Durchführungsform
Live-Webinar
Nächster Starttermin
27 Mai, 2024 (+6 Starttermine)
Preis
5.057,50 EUR inkl. MwSt.
Webseite des Anbieters
Durchführungsform
Live-Webinar
Nächster Starttermin
27 Mai, 2024 (+6 Starttermine)
Preis
5.057,50 EUR inkl. MwSt.
Webseite des Anbieters
Für weitere Informationen stellen Sie gerne eine Informationsanfrage 👍

Beschreibung

Der Python-Programmierer

Ziel

1. Datentypen

  • Programmieren im Data Lab
  • Erste eigene Code-Befehle
  • Arbeiten mit Daten und Texten
  • Variablen erzeugen, zuweisen und etsten
  • Fehlermeldungen auslesen und intepretieren
  • Die Python-Standardfunktionen type() oder str()
  • Einsatz von if-Anweisungen
  • Erstes eigenes Praxisprojekt: Programmierung eines einfachen User Interfaces

2. Flow Control

  • Der Einsatz von Listen in Python
  • Vorteile von Listen nutzen
  • for-Schleifen: Code automatisch mehrfach ausführen

3. Funktionen, Module und Methoden

  • Funktionen und Methoden in Python verstehen und anwenden
  • Funktionen definieren und Code besser strukturieren
  • Bedingungen, Schleifen und Funktionen kombinieren
  • Python-Module richtig importieren
  • Daten importieren und zu exportieren
  • Einfache Tests durchführen
  • Programmierung eines Projekts mit Telefondaten

4. Python-Anwendungen

  • Code-Effizienz durch Dictionaries
  • Umgang mit komplexen Datenstrukturen
  • Praxisprojekt zur automatisierten Bearbeitung von Kundenanfragen

5. Fortgeschrittene Techniken in Python

  • Vertiefung des Funktionen-Konzepts
  • Standardwerte, Typangaben und Assert-Anweisungen
  • List Comprehension und Dictionary Comprehension
  • Anpassung Ihres Codes an den Industriestandard PEP8

6. Grundlagen der Objektorientierung

  • Grundlagen und Konzepte der OOP ist
  • Definition und Einsatz von Klassen und Attributen
  • Instanzmethoden untersuchen
  • Instanzmethoden im Method Chaining einsetzen.
  • Das Schlüsselwort self
  • Unterschiede bei Klassendefinitionen beim Debuggen

7. Vererbung und Komposition

  • Vererbung und Komposition verstehen und einsetzen
  • Fortgeschrittene Methoden wie Vererbungshierarchie und Mehrfachvererbung
  • Daten in über- und untergeordneten Klassen wiederverwenden
  • Best Practices für Unit Tests

8. Fortgeschrittene objektorientierte Programmierung

  • Der Unterschied zwischen Programmen und Modulen
  • Die Rolle von main
  • Decorators und Property Decorators
  • Statische und Klassen-Methoden
  • Klassenrepräsentationen mit str() und repr() verwenden
  • Darstellungsmöglichkeiten mit Overloading

9. Objektorientierte Applikationen programmieren

  • Gezielte Vorbereitung auf das Abschlussprojekt
  • Erstes Projekt: Daten- oder Textanalysen mit Data-Science-Bibliotheken...
  • Zweites Projekt: Eigene Blockchain programmieren

10. Abschlussprojekt

  • Eigenen Passwortmanager programmieren
  • Terminals mit Datensätzen füllen
  • Zertifikat als zertifizierter Python-Programmierer
Möchten Sie mehr über diese Weiterbildung erfahren?

Kommende Starttermine

Wählen Sie aus 6 verfügbaren Startterminen

27 Mai, 2024

  • Live-Webinar
  • Online-Kurs / Fernlehrgang

8 Juli, 2024

  • Live-Webinar
  • Online-Kurs / Fernlehrgang

19 August, 2024

  • Live-Webinar
  • Online-Kurs / Fernlehrgang

30 September, 2024

  • Live-Webinar
  • Online-Kurs / Fernlehrgang

11 November, 2024

  • Live-Webinar
  • Online-Kurs / Fernlehrgang

2 Dezember, 2024

  • Live-Webinar
  • Online-Kurs / Fernlehrgang

Inhalte / Module

In diesem praxisorientierten Training lernen Sie alle wichtigen Konzepte von Python kennen und anzuwenden.

Sie lernen, mit Python schnell und einfach eigene Programme zu schreiben, auszuführen und anzupassen.

Sie erfahren alles über den Einsatz von Python für die Programmierung von Automatisierungen in verschiedensten Szenarien.

Sie lernen fortgeschrittene Techniken der Python-Programmierung wie List Comprehension und Dictionary Comprehension und erfahren, wie Sie bestehenden Code wiederverwenden können.

Sie erhalten Spezialwissen zum Einsatz von Python in der objektorientierten Programmierung und lernen dabei die Konzepte der Vererbung kennen.

Sie lernen nicht nur die Theorie, sondern wenden die Methoden und Techniken in vielen Praxisübungen an und verfestigen Ihr Wissen schnell und nachhaltig.

Technische Einstiegshürden werden durch den Einsatz von Jupyter Notebooks minimiert, mit denen Sie die Übungen direkt im Browser durchführen können.

Zielgruppe / Voraussetzungen

Diese Weiterbildung richtet sich an alle, die eine umfassende Ausbildung zum:zur Python-Programmierer:in suchen und die vielseitige Allzwecksprache in der Datenanalyse, in der Softwareentwicklung oder im Web Development einsetzen möchten. Das Training ist für Quereinsteiger:innen geeignet und der perfekte Einstieg in die Softwareentwicklung, um Python-Entwickler:in, Softwareentwickler:in oder Data Scientist zu werden.

Infos anfordern

Stellen Sie jetzt eine Informationsanfrage

Kontaktieren Sie hier den Anbieter, um mehr über das Kursangebot Der Python-Programmierer zu erfahren!

  Sie erhalten weitere Infos

  Unverbindlich

  Kostenfrei


reCAPTCHA logo Diese Webseite ist durch reCAPTCHA geschützt. Es gelten die Google Datenschutzbestimmungen und Nutzungsbedingungen.
Haufe Akademie GmbH & Co. KG
Munzingerstraße 9
79111 Freiburg

Haufe Akademie

Die Haufe Akademie ist der führende Anbieter für Qualifizierung und Entwicklung von Menschen und Unternehmen im deutschsprachigen Raum. Passgenaue Lösungen, einzigartige Services, höchste Beratungskompetenz und individuelle Qualifizierung vereinfachen den Erwerb von Fähigkeiten und erleichtern nachhaltige Entwicklungen. Maßgeschneiderte Unternehmenslösungen, ein breites...

Erfahren Sie mehr über Haufe Akademie GmbH & Co. KG und weitere Kurse des Anbieters.

Anzeige